The Texas State Bobcats (18-10, 11-6 SBC) close out their home schedule at Strahan Coliseum against the Georgia State Panthers (18-10, 11-6 SBC). Action begins at 5 p.m. ET on Saturday, February 22, 2020.

In their last matchup, the Bobcats were victorious over the Georgia Southern Eagles, 70-55, while the Panthers fell to the UT Arlington Mavericks, 70-62.

The Bobcats held the Eagles to an offensive rebounding percentage of 23.1 (below the 30.3 mark opponents have averaged against Texas State this season) and had an effective field goal percentage of 0.582 (above their season average of 0.501). Georgia State, meanwhile, held UT Arlington to an offensive rebounding percentage of 19.0 (below their season average of 27.7). Nijal Pearson had a solid performance for Texas State, finishing with 20 points and five rebounds. Georgia State, meanwhile, received a boost from Kane Williams, who contributed 21 points, seven rebounds and five assists.

In their first matchup this season, Joe Jones III led the Panthers to an 81-69 victory. He put up eight points and 11 rebounds. The Panthers’ offensive rebounding percentage was their largest strength over the Bobcats. Georgia State had a rate of 36.7, while Texas State posted a mark of 27.3.

Based on each team’s statistical profile, ball protection could play an integral role in this battle. Texas State commits the 54th-fewest miscues in the NCAA (turnover percentage of 17.1 percent), while the gambling defense of Georgia State forces the 48th-most (opponents’ turnover percentage of 22.1 percent). It will also be a tale of two styles as the up-tempo Panthers rank 26th in possessions per game, while the more half-court oriented Bobcats rank 291st.
